Schroder Income Growth Fund (SCF) — Strategic Asset Allocation Index
Schroder Income Growth Fund (SCF) has a Strategic Asset Allocation Index of 107.9% as of February 2026. Strategic assets (PP&E of GBX- plus long-term investments of GBX289.05 Million) total GBX289.05 Million, measured against net assets of GBX268.00 Million. A higher index reflects capital-intensive or investment-heavy strategies where strategic assets dominate the equity base.

Annual Strategic Asset Allocation Index for Schroder Income Growth Fund (2014–2025)
The table below presents the year-by-year Strategic Asset Allocation Index for Schroder Income Growth Fund from 2014 to 2025, covering 12 annual filings. Each row shows PP&E, long-term investments, strategic assets combined, net assets, the index percentage, and the change in percentage points compared to the prior year. | Year | SAAI | Strategic Assets (GBX) | PP&E | LT Investments | Net Assets | Change (pp) |
|---|---|---|---|---|---|---|
| 2025 | 109.9% | GBX259.64 Million | GBX- | GBX259.64 Million | GBX236.25 Million | ▼ -1.7 pp |
| 2024 | 111.6% | GBX258.41 Million | GBX- | GBX258.41 Million | GBX231.56 Million | ▼ -1.0 pp |
| 2023 | 112.6% | GBX229.71 Million | GBX- | GBX229.71 Million | GBX203.93 Million | ▲ +0.3 pp |
| 2022 | 112.4% | GBX230.50 Million | GBX- | GBX230.50 Million | GBX205.10 Million | ▲ +5.6 pp |
| 2021 | 106.8% | GBX234.81 Million | GBX- | GBX234.81 Million | GBX219.91 Million | ▼ -2.0 pp |
| 2020 | 108.8% | GBX185.33 Million | GBX- | GBX185.33 Million | GBX170.32 Million | ▼ -6.1 pp |
| 2019 | 114.9% | GBX234.86 Million | GBX- | GBX234.86 Million | GBX204.46 Million | ▲ +7.0 pp |
| 2018 | 107.8% | GBX233.74 Million | GBX- | GBX233.74 Million | GBX216.74 Million | ▲ +2.5 pp |
| 2017 | 105.4% | GBX228.31 Million | GBX- | GBX228.31 Million | GBX216.72 Million | ▼ -2.4 pp |
| 2016 | 107.8% | GBX211.73 Million | GBX- | GBX211.73 Million | GBX196.49 Million | ▼ -1.1 pp |
| 2015 | 108.9% | GBX204.83 Million | GBX- | GBX204.83 Million | GBX188.16 Million | ▼ -0.4 pp |
| 2014 | 109.2% | GBX206.33 Million | GBX- | GBX206.33 Million | GBX188.94 Million | — |
